A cast lead alloy spindle whorl or weight probably dating to the Medieval to Post Medieval periods, c. AD 1500-1800. It has a domed shape with a flat base. There is a sub-circular hole running through it, slightly off centre which has an internal diameter of 8.3 mm. Plain spindle whorls and weights are found in contexts dating from the Roman period through to the Post-Medieval period.
The object is 13.2mm in diamter, 11.1mm high and weighs 9.46 grams.
